Khuzā‘ah Geographic coordinates

Khuzā‘ah is in Gaza Strip, Palestinian Territory, at latitude 31.30675 and longitude 34.3611. It lies in the northern and eastern hemispheres, about 86 m above sea level.

About geographic coordinates

The geographic coordinate system enables any place in the world to be located using its latitude and longitude. The latitude is the position relative to the equator, specifying the north-south position. The longitude specifies the east-west position measured from a reference meridian (usually the Greenwich Prime Meridian). The latitude and longitude of Khuzā‘ah have been calculated based on the geodetic datum WGS84.

Besides latitude and longitude, there are other systems to express a location: UTM coordinates divide the world into 60 zones and express positions in meters; the Plus Code is an open short code used by Google Maps; and the geohash is a compact format widely used in software applications.
